Socialize at parties
from How to Talk to Anyone: 92 Little Tricks for Big Success in Relationships by Leil Lowndes
How to Apply This
-
Make an unforgettable entrance by slowly walking in and analyzing the situation.
When you arrive at the party, stop dramatically in the doorway. Then s-l-o-w-l-y survey the situation. -
Keep an open body, arms uncrossed and hanging at your sides, palms up, legs slightly separated and a slight smile on your face as much as possible.
This will give the other party a signal that “you are welcomed” while folding your arms will give the signal of “stay away”. -
Remember to eat before coming to the party to leave your hands free for heavy networking.
People won't feel comfortable approaching you if you’re eating. -
Always sit at the center.
This will reflect your confidence. Don't seek out corners or seats where you are harder to see.
